网站过渡动画是提升用户体验的关键元素,它通过流畅的视觉效果引导用户注意力,增强品牌识别度,设计时需考虑易用性、一致性和美观性,确保在不同设备和浏览器上呈现流畅,实现方式包括CSS3、JavaScript和Flash等,可根据需求选择,CSS3的过渡和动画属性可创建复杂动画效果,JavaScript则提供更多控制,而Flash(现多被HTML5取代)曾是主流选择,无论选择哪种方法,都需注重性能优化,避免过度消耗资源。
在数字化时代,网站已经成为我们日常生活和工作中不可或缺的一部分,为了提升用户体验,网站设计中越来越多地融入了各种动画效果,这些动画不仅美化了网页界面,更增强了用户的交互感和沉浸感,本文将探讨网站过渡动画的设计与实现方法。
网站过渡动画的设计要素
-
目标受众分析:设计动画前,首先要明确的目标受众是谁,了解受众的年龄、兴趣、习惯等特征有助于确定动画风格和效果。
-
设计风格与调性:根据网站的整体定位和品牌形象,选择与之相符的设计风格(如扁平化、立体化、复古风等)和调性(如活泼、稳重、科技感等)。
-
动画效果选择:根据具体的设计目标,选择合适的动画效果,常见的动画效果包括平移、旋转、缩放、渐隐渐现、过渡效果(如淡入淡出、滑动)等。 与导航逻辑**:确保动画效果与网站的内容和导航逻辑相一致,避免用户在浏览过程中产生困惑。
网站过渡动画的实现方法
-
CSS3动画:利用CSS3的动画特性,可以实现丰富的动画效果,且对浏览器兼容性较好,通过定义关键帧和动画属性,可以轻松地创建复杂的动画序列。
-
JavaScript动画库:使用JavaScript动画库(如GSAP、Anime.js等),可以更方便地控制动画的播放、暂停、时间线等功能,同时提供了更多的自定义选项。
-
HTML5与Canvas动画:HTML5的
<canvas>元素和Canvas API提供了强大的图形绘制能力,可以实现更为复杂和高级的动画效果,结合JavaScript,可以创建出极具交互性和表现力的动画。 -
响应式设计:考虑到不同设备和屏幕尺寸,应采用响应式设计方法,使过渡动画在各种设备上都能呈现出良好的效果。
-
性能优化:在设计过程中,应充分考虑动画的性能表现,减少不必要的计算和渲染,优化动画的帧率和流畅度,以避免影响用户体验。
网站过渡动画的设计与实现是一个综合性的过程,需要充分考虑到受众、设计风格、动画效果等多个方面,通过熟练掌握CSS3动画、JavaScript动画库、HTML5与Canvas动画等技术方法,并遵循响应式设计和性能优化的原则,设计师可以创建出既美观又实用的网站过渡动画,这些动画不仅能够提升用户体验,还有助于增强网站的吸引力和竞争力。


还没有评论,来说两句吧...